Matthew Halm has taught courses in composition, rhetoric, writing theory, film studies, and technical and professional writing. His research incorporates materialist media theory and theories of composition and rhetoric, particularly as they pertain to understandings of rhetoric, writing, and composing that draw on resources beyond the symbolic.
